3.3.2
SCSI Disk Utilities
When you select SCSI Disk Utilities from the Options menu the SCSISelect utility
scans the SCSI bus and lists all SCSI devices installed on the SCSI bus. You will
see a screen similar to Figure 3-9. You can easily determine from this screen
which SCSI ID is assigned to each device on the SCSI bus.

When you highlight a disk device by moving to it with the cursor keys and press
Enter
, a small menu window appears. You then select Format Disk or Verify
Media
from this menu.
Use the cursor keys (
↑
↓
) to move between options. Press Enter to display a pop-
up menu with a selection of values. Use the cursor keys (
↑
↓
) to select a value,
and press Enter to make your -selection.
